Purpose: This workout is a great lower body workout for beginners.
There are 5 exercises that are done for 8 reps on each side. There are two sets in this workout.
To increase the difficulty, add in hand weights or ankle weights.
Focus: Lower body strength, glute strength, quad strength, hamstring strength, hip strength, calf strength.
